Pensacola, .Tune 2S.—(Special)—Committees from the board of county commissioners, Rotary club and chamber of commerce called upon Division Superintendent E. O. Saltmarsh of the Louisville and Nashville this morning and requested that as liberal a rate as possible be allowed on gravel from Century to be used in improving the Barrancas road between Bayou.Chico and Bayou Grande. Mr. Saltmarsh told the committees to put their request in the form of a communication and he would forward it to the head office at Louisville with the recommendation that the request be granted. Gravel in considerable quantities will be used from the county pit' at Century in permanently improving the Barrancas road and the committees are appointed at the suggestion of the bounty commissioners in order to get as good a freight rate as possible on the uaterlal. lIUTARf HIGHWAY TO FT.
